Output 2861af6da3d98679a0a0042cb81b5a2ab91b465bbb12c7bacf5133dc2c28ac2d:3

value
38954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dd35218470555a5515b9de5d680c3142226444e OP_EQUAL
address
3LTKbgppzPfPs7zxtWh3sARKkCBjY2828p
transaction
2861af6da3d98679a0a0042cb81b5a2ab91b465bbb12c7bacf5133dc2c28ac2d
spent
true